Hyundai KIA America Technical Center, Inc (HATCI) is looking for a Senior Market Analyst at our Ann Arbor, MI facility that will do the following but not limited to:

  • Market Analysis coordination, execution, and reporting of the Automotive industry in U.S., Canada, Mexico and Brazil
  • Lead key internal reports - Sales, Auto Shows, Trends, OEM Summaries, Segment Overviews
  • Prepare technical reports and present findings to Senior Management.
  • Monitor current Economic and Automotive Industry indicators
  • Lead and coordinate Benchmarking activities and reports internal to HATCI:
    • Arrange for vehicle rental or acquisition and establish internal benchmarking schedule within Product Planning and with functional teams
    • Work with functional teams to establish property needs and timing needs
    • Prepare technical reports and present findings to senior management. At a minimum, provide format for summary reporting to functional teams, collect summaries, compile summaries (back-end of report), create overview (front-end of report), and coordinate presenters to senior management
  • Collaborate within other Product Planning teams:
    • Light Vehicle planning team in identifying competitive set, target customers, and possible impacts on current and future vehicles and industry trends
    • Advanced Technology & Innovation team in identifying possible impacts on future Product Strategy & Technology trends.
    • Support Cross-line Planner on wide-ranging studies focused on features/technology/execution strategies across corporate & brand lineups
    • Consult with Sales Affiliates on appropriate responses
  • Data analysis expertise in data manipulation, observations, insights, recommendations and reporting with experience in:
    • Creating advanced powerpoint presentations which tell the industry story
    • Handling data sets: mTab, excel, SPSS, pivot tables
    • Automotive data: AutoPacific, IHS, Bloomberg, IQS, CR, KBB, Edmunds, other
  • Investigate media and customer responses to understand "soft" issues related to Vehicles, Powertrain, Technologies, and Features
  • Attend & integrate learnings from appropriate auto shows, and industry conferences
  • Manage longer and in-depth projects, alongside quick-hit ad hoc requests.
    • Embrace new projects (areas outside of expertise) comfort with some level of ambiguity
    • Willingness to switch focus to assist with team initiatives/deliverables, contribute to group work/reports
    • Willingness to manage approval process and work within corporate systems, ask for assistance, ask questions, follow formats
  • Possible travel up to 20% of time domestically and internationally

Required Experience:

  • Bachelor's degree in appropriate Engineering, Business, Data Science, Social Science or other applicable field of study
  • 5-10+ years of experience in Industry Analysis, Benchmarking, Innovation, Market Research, or Product Planning, ideally in the automotive industry
    • Some automotive experience, including but not limited to: Vehicle evaluation, component testing or teardown, competitive intelligence, program management, customer research, forecasting, strategic planning, quality, vendor management
    • Experience with data analysis. Particularly valuable would be experience with: IQS, NVCS, AutoKnowledge, AutoSource, AutoPacific, mTab and secondary research
    • Expert level of PowerPoint. Comfortable with Excel including pivot tables
    • Proven communication skills, report development, coordination of cross-functional teams, and presentation skills
  • Valid Driver's License and satisfactory driving record
